Our client, a globally renowned law firm specialising in shipping law, holds a strong presence across the world's most active maritime clusters. The firm is known for its expertise and advises clients on high-profile and business-critical cases and transactions within the industry.

  • P&I defence work
  • Charterparty disputes
  • Matters involving bills of lading and contracts of affreightment
